Imo, the best training you can do is high rep bodyweight stuff. Like the army does, or the Thais. Just hundred of situps and pushups every day, some pull ups too, maybe go also for a run. Stuff like that. From personal xp, this gives you the rock hard otter mode everyone wants. You can even modify it for mass, like doing 20 sets of 20 instead of 2 sets of 200. Volume instead of reps.

There is just one drawback: This training is dogshit for sports performance and will absolutely kill your explosive power. Also by personal xp. Look like Tarzan, play like Jane, in other words.

You need near maximal speed in order to train for "power" and doing hundreds of situps and pushups won't do shit except build up metabolites and muscle damage that you will then have to recover.
Endurance adaptations from resistance exercise are incredibly limited too.
